EXAMPLE: 
winrm i ExportFactoryConfiguration http://schemas.dmtf.org/wbem/wscim/1/cim-
schema/2/root/dcim/DCIM_LCService 
?SystemCreationClassName=DCIM_ComputerSystem 
+CreationClassName=DCIM_LCService 
+SystemName=DCIM:ComputerSystem+Name=DCIM:LCService  
-u:[USER] -p:[PASSWORD] 
-r:https://[IPADDRESS]/wsman -SkipCNcheck -SkipCAcheck  
-encoding:utf-8 -a:basic -file:ExportFactoryConfiguration.xml  
The input file ExportFactoryConfiguration.xml is shown below: 
<p:ExportFactoryConfiguration_INPUT xmlns:p="http://schemas.dmtf.org/wbem/wscim/1/cim-
schema/2/root/dcim/DCIM_LCService"> 
 <p:IPAddress>123.456.7.8</p:IPAddress> 
 <p:ShareName>sharename</p:ShareName> 
 <p:FileName>filename.txt</p:FileName> 
 <p:ShareType>0</p:ShareType> 
 <p:Username>admin</p:Username> 
 <p:Password>password</p:Password> 
 <p:Workgroup>workgroup</p:Workgroup> 
 </p: ExportFactoryConfiguration_INPUT>  
OUTPUT: 
When this method is executed, a jobid or an error message is returned.  
ExportFactoryConfiguration_OUTPUT 
 Job 
 Address = http://schemas.xmlsoap.org/ws/2004/08/addressing 
 /role/anonymous 
 ReferenceParameters 
 ResourceURI = http://schemas.dell.com/wbem/wscim 
 /1/cim-schema/2/DCIM_LifecycleJob 
 SelectorSet 
 Selector: InstanceID = JID_001271168441, __cimnamespace = root/dcim 
 ReturnValue = 0 
12.16  System Decommission 
This method is called to delete all configurations from the Lifecycle controller before the system is 
retired. 
Invoke LCWipe() with the following parameters and syntax:
